WebNov 20, 2024 · I am going through the custom implementation for tuples , which is described in C++ template second edition. I need a help to understand how the …WebApr 9, 2024 · The goal is to virtually (which means no real concatenation should occur) sequentially concatenate two C++ std::vectors of objects of different types for the time of function call.. I have objects of some classes in different vectors and want some functions to process them as whole. I don’t want to use virtual functions, dynamic memory allocation …
tuple_cat - cplusplus.com
WebApr 6, 2024 · 1. get():- get() is used to access the tuple values and modify them, it accepts the index and tuple name as arguments to access a particular tuple element. 2. … Web1 day ago · c++: concatenate string literals generated from template parameters. I want to generate a string literal based on the types of a variables number of template parameters. Each type should be translated to a string literal (1 or more characters) and then the literals should be concatenated. Ex:down up more energy
Mundane std::tuple tricks: Finding a type in a tuple
Webstd::tie can be used to introduce lexicographical comparison to a struct or to unpack a tuple: ... Structured binding (C++17) binds the specified names to sub-objects or tuple elements of the initializer: make_tuple (C++11) creates a tuple object of the type defined by the argument typesWebApr 8, 2024 · C++ gets the defaults wrong. C++ famously “gets all the defaults wrong”: ... If Book’s implicit constructor takes two std::strings, then this is a call to add_to_library(const Book&) with a temporary Book. ... like std::pair or std::tuple is, then this particular excuse fails to apply to our Book. There’s a good way to tell if this ...WebIn C++, a tuple is defined as a set or group of elements which is an ordered list of elements. It is defined within the brackets, which also have elements of different data types and are … cleaning cymbals with wd40